Technical Specifications
Parameters and characteristics for this part
| Specification | BLM15AG102SH1D |
|---|---|
| Current Rating (Max) [Max] | 200 mA |
| DC Resistance (DCR) (Max) | 1 Ohm |
| Height (Max) [z] | 0.55 mm |
| Height (Max) [z] | 0.022 in |
| Impedance @ Frequency | 1 kOhms |
| Mounting Type | Surface Mount |
| Number of Lines | 1 |
| Operating Temperature [Max] | 125 °C |
| Operating Temperature [Min] | -55 C |
| Package / Case | 0402 (1005 Metric) |
| Ratings | AEC-Q200 |
| Size / Dimension [x] | 0.039 " |
| Size / Dimension [x] | 1 mm |
| Size / Dimension [y] | 0.55 mm |
| Size / Dimension [y] | 0.022 in |
